Episode 11: Michael Sandler on Mindful Running

On today’s episode, I interview Michael Sandler of www.mindfulrunning.org. Michael has been a professional athlete and has dealt with ADHD. In his search to become a better athlete while on long sessions on the bike, he began to become interested in mindfulness, the practice of awareness. The lessons that he took away from this search helped him quiet the distractions of ADHD and gave him the focus and patience to come back from several life threatening injuries.

Michael and his wife Jessica Lee live in Hawaii. They have recently produced a six-week training program teaching the process of becoming a mindful runner. The program is available through their website.
